Description

To maintain a high standard of professional practice, working within the Code of Ethics and Professional Conduct of the Royal College of Occupational Therapists. To be professionally and legally responsible for all aspects of your own work, including accountability for the management of patients in your care as an autonomous practitioner. To be aware of evidence as a base for practice, participate in service/multidisciplinary audit and research within the clinical area and use knowledge gained to achieve optimum outcomes for Occupational Therapy. To prioritise own designated caseload.
To independently carry out assessment and appropriate intervention for patients, incorporating personal, psychological and spiritual needs in relation to self-care, leisure and productivity.
